For a long time, Indian retail was defined as either the fine-grained retailing of the local kirana shop at one end or the high-cost and high-end hypermarket at the other. One was local, less expensive, the other exotic, more expensive or tough to get to. There was not much in between. This gap is narrowing, and the mini mart is doing it. In 2026, the mini mart is a format that has emerged as one of the most popular in the world of organized retail - and for all the right reasons. It is small, affordable and tailored to how Indians like to shop today.
